Robust Trading Activity and Price Performance
On 19 June 2026, Paras Defence witnessed a total traded volume of 29,27,240 shares, translating into a substantial traded value of ₹393.84 crores. The stock opened at ₹1,305.0 and surged to an intraday high of ₹1,373.0, before settling at ₹1,361.3 as of 09:45 IST. This represents a 5.81% increase from the previous close of ₹1,310.3. Notably, the stock outperformed its sector by 4.61% and the broader Sensex, which declined by 0.80% on the same day.
Paras Defence has been on a strong upward trajectory, gaining for three consecutive days and delivering a remarkable 25.39% return over this period. The stock’s weighted average price indicates that a significant volume was traded closer to the day’s low price, suggesting strong accumulation by investors at lower levels.

Institutional Interest and Delivery Volumes
Institutional participation has been a key driver behind the stock’s recent rally. Delivery volumes on 18 June surged to 22.98 lakh shares, marking an 88.66% increase compared to the five-day average delivery volume. This sharp rise in delivery volumes indicates strong conviction among long-term investors and institutions, who are accumulating shares rather than engaging in short-term trading.
Liquidity remains adequate for sizeable trades, with the stock’s liquidity supporting trade sizes up to ₹24.35 crores based on 2% of the five-day average traded value. This level of liquidity is favourable for institutional investors seeking to build or exit positions without significant market impact.
